Transportation
Access to the Old City of Kawkaban is the same as reaching Kawkaban Fortress. The most common way is by taxi or private car from Sana'a. The journey takes approximately 1-2 hours, depending on road conditions. Be prepared for a winding mountain road. It's advisable to hire a driver familiar with the route. Public transportation options are limited and may involve multiple transfers. Once you arrive at the base of the fortress, you'll need to ascend on foot or by donkey to reach the Old City.
